Bill de Blasio surrounds himself with hawkish supporters of Israel. The likely next mayor of New York City appeared with the Jewish Community Relations Council last month to laud sanctions aimed at Iran and said that nobody would be fooled “until we see Iran move away decisively from the acquisition of nuclear weapons.” On October 9, he extolled the virtues of a rabbi who once called for God to strike Palestinians with a “plague” at a fundraiser populated by Syrian Jews.
But it wasn’t always this way. De Blasio used to be surrounded by critics of the Israeli occupation. He was a member of a Latin American solidarity group that was critical of Israeli human rights abuses in statements and flyers. While he was likely aware of the statements, he did not necessarily agree with them–activists I spoke with don’t remember him saying anything about Palestine back then.
